8 g + 10 = 35 + 3 g

Answer:

g = 5

Step-by-step explanation:

8 g + 10 = 35 + 3 g

in order to get the value of g, firt of all rearrange the expression or in ither words collect the like terms.

8 g + 10 = 35 + 3 g

8g + 10 - 3g = 35

NOTE; when you are moving a number with positive sign across the equal to = sign the positive changes to negative and same thing applies to the negative sign it changes to positive sign.

we have;

8g -3g = 35 - 10

5g = 25

divide both sides by 5

5g/5 = 25/5

g = 5
